Flying from Columbus to Sacramento: what you need to know
Begin planning your trip by checking out the departure points for your flight from Columbus to Sacramento. Explore your options for setting off from John Glenn Columbus International Airport (CMH) or Rickenbacker International Airport (LCK), two of the city's main airports.
When it comes to landing in Sacramento, Sacramento International Airport (SMF) is a major hub. Another is Stockton Airport (SCK).
The timezone in Sacramento is UTC-7, which is three hours behind Columbus.
To ensure you catch your Columbus to Sacramento flight, leave plenty of time to check in and drop off your luggage. Turning up two hours ahead of international departures and an hour before domestic flights is a good rule of thumb.
Travelling over a peak time like July? Public holidays and other popular periods can lead to longer lines at check-in and security. Play things extra safe and arrive up to four hours ahead of international flights and two hours before domestic departures.

Arriving in Sacramento
Sacramento International Airport (SMF)
Sacramento International Airport (SMF) to central Sacramento takes about 15 minutes to reach by car. The centre is roughly 14 kilometres away.
Getting there on public transport takes about 25 minutes.

Stockton Airport (SCK)
Stockton Airport (SCK) is around 80 kilometres from central Sacramento. Once you've hopped off your flight from Columbus to Sacramento, it'll take you approximately 55 minutes to reach the heart of the city in a cab or ride-share.
If you hop on public transport, the ride to the centre takes 3 hours 20 minutes or so.
You can find Stockton Airport at 5000 South Airport Way, Room 202.
Best time to go to Sacramento
August is the busiest month for flights from Columbus to Sacramento. To travel when it's less crowded, visit Sacramento in May.
The warmest month in Sacramento is July, with temperatures ranging between 15ºC (59ºF) and 37ºC (99ºF). Lock in your Columbus to Sacramento ticket then if that's your definition of good weather.
Search for cheap flights from Columbus to Sacramento in January if you like travelling in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 2ºC (36ºF) and 17ºC (63ºF) on average.
